Description : 2,6-Dichloromethylpyridine hydrochloride, a chemical compund extensively utilized in biomedical research, exhibits great potential in developing effective therapeutics for a range of serious ailments, including cancer, Alzheimer's disease, and Parkinson's disease. Its potential as a drug candidate lies in its remarkable ability to powerfully inhibit critical enzymes closely linked to the pathogenesis of these disorders. This subtle but significant biological effect offers a new therapeutic option in the pursuit of enhanced patient outcomes. - Molecular Weight :212.50
- Purity :95%
Molecular Formula : C7H8Cl3N Canonical SMILES : C1=CC(=NC(=C1)CCl)CCl.Cl InChI : InChI=1S/C7H7Cl2N.ClH/c8-4-6-2-1-3-7(5-9)10-6;/h1-3H,4-5H2;1H InChIKey : FGBGOYAWNBDXCH-UHFFFAOYSA-N Appearance : Solid Storage : Store at -20°C Synonyms : Pyridine, 2,6-bis(chloromethyl)-, hydrochloride
